Job Description

Ecolab is seeking a Senior Lab Technician to develop and advance innovation platforms and support technical service needs within our NA Textile Care RD&E team.

This position is an integral part of the NA Textile Care RD&E team, which leads the global technology development and innovation roadmap for commercial laundry applications that process healthcare, F&B, industrial and hospitality laundry.

You will be responsible for conducting experiments to drive the creation of new sustainable innovation offering targeted to reduce water, energy and improve productivity in our customer operations and also support technical service to help solve customer challenges across all of NA textile care customers. You will also be a core team member to advance an innovation program encompassing water management in a commercial laundry plant, and new laundry chemistry formulations.

What You'll Do:

  • Maintain clean and safe work facility
  • Perform experiments on evaluating laundry performance across different chemical actives
  • Hands-on make and perform stability, observations on different chemical formulations
  • Perform testing to evaluate linen damage across varying wash processes
  • Create new experimental methods to evaluate performance in laundry, effluent studies
  • Able to program washers and use different lab instruments
  • Basic analysis of experimental results
  • Multi-task and balance multiple experimental series on a weekly basis
  • Participate in scientific discussion and critical thinking
